Description
  • Conduct thorough evaluations for patients across pediatric, adult, and geriatric demographics utilizing standardized methods and observational insights.
  • Craft individualized treatment strategies aimed at achieving immediate goals as well as addressing long-term communication, cognitive, or swallowing needs.
  • Provide personalized speech therapy sessions focusing on communication, language, fluency, voice modulation, and swallowing.
  • Work synergistically with teams of physical and occupational therapists, nurses, physicians, caregivers, and families to ensure a cohesive approach to patient care.
  • Educate patients and their families to empower ongoing progress outside of therapy sessions.
  • Participate in occasional inpatient evaluations and therapy sessions, guaranteeing continuity throughout rehabilitation.
  • Document all assessments and interventions accurately and promptly, adhering to relevant standards.
  • Stay abreast of the latest developments in the field through ongoing education and collaborative interactions with peers.
Education
  • Master's degree in Speech-Language Pathology from an accredited institution.
  • Completion of a supervised Clinical Fellowship Year (CFY) for those not yet ASHA-certified.
Certifications
  • Active state licensure as a Speech Language Pathologist .
  • Preferred: ASHA's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C-SLP).
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) certification is required to be obtained within the first month of employment.
Skills
  • Proven ability in evidence-based therapeutic approaches for various age groups, with a comprehensive understanding of both developmental and acquired speech, language, and swallowing disorders.
  • Exceptional interpersonal communication skills to foster relationships with patients, families, and interdisciplinary teams.
  • Capability to modify therapy techniques to resonate with diverse cultural and linguistic backgrounds.
  • Strong clinical judgment complemented by problem-solving skills.
  • Proficiency with electronic medical records and relevant documentation practices.
